Our Community Rehabilitation Services team operates across Ontario, treating clients with mental stress injuries and those affected by motor vehicle accidents, with the goal of returning them to their pre-accident function. Within our Traumatic Psychological Injury program, Occupational Therapists work with clients like first responders, utilizing interventions such as in-vivo exposure therapy, behavioral activation, and trauma processing. We employ innovative approaches, including virtual reality, to achieve industry-leading mental health outcomes, allowing OTs to specialize in a unique and growing area of the profession. In our Complex Auto program, OTs assess and treat clients with physical, cognitive, and psychosocial impairments resulting from motor vehicle accidents. This involves in-home and hospital discharge assessments, ergonomic assessments, concussion and cognitive rehabilitation, and mental health treatment, providing comprehensive 'start to finish care'. OTs may focus on a single area or manage a mixed caseload.
